#2f7686 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2f7686 is composed of 18.4% red, 46.3%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.9% cyan, 11.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.5% black. It has a hue angle of 191 degrees, a saturation of 48.1% and a lightness of 35.5%. #2f7686 color hex could be obtained by blending #5eecff with #00000d.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

Shades and Tints of #2f7686

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010303 is the darkest color, while #f4fafb is the lightest one.

Tones of #2f7686

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#595c5c is the less saturated color, while #0590b0 is the most saturated one.
